V-65775

Adobe Reader DC must block Flash Content.

Discussion

Flash content is commonly hosted on a web page, but it can also be embedded in PDF and other documents. Flash could be used to surreptitious install malware on the end-users computer. Flash Content restricts Adobe Reader DC not to play Flash content within a PDF. Satisfies: SRG-APP-000112, SRG-APP-000206, SRG-APP-000207, SRG-APP-000209, SRG-APP-000210

Fix Text

Configure the following registry value: Registry Hive: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E Registry Path: \Software\Policies\Adobe\Acrobat Reader\2015\FeatureLockDown Value Name: bEnableFlash Type: REG_DWORD Value: 0 Configure the policy value for Computer Configuration > Administrative Templates > Adobe Reader DC Classic > Preferences > 'Enable Flash' to 'Disabled'. This policy setting requires the installation of the AcrobatDCClassic custom templates included with the STIG package. "AcrobatDCClassic.admx" and "AcrobatDCClassic.adml" must be copied to the \Windows\PolicyDefinitions and \Windows\PolicyDefinitions\en-US directories respectively.

Check Content

Verify the following registry configuration: Utilizing the Registry Editor, navigate to the following: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Policies\Adobe\Acrobat Reader\2015\FeatureLockDown Value Name: bEnableFlash Type: REG_DWORD Value: 0 If the value for bEnableFlash is not set to “0” and Type configured to REG_DWORD or does not exist, then this is a finding. Admin Template path: Computer Configuration > Administrative Templates > Adobe Reader DC Classic > Preferences > 'Enable Flash' must be set to 'Disabled'. This policy setting requires the installation of the AcrobatDCClassic custom templates included with the STIG package. "AcrobatDCClassic.admx" and "AcrobatDCClassic.adml" must be copied to the \Windows\PolicyDefinitions and \Windows\PolicyDefinitions\en-US directories respectively.
